An ex-con, Lloyd Ventrix (Creator/MichaelGross), gets his hands on a suit that [[InvisibleMan turns him invisible.]] He uses it for some petty jewel thievery, as most two-bit thugs in Gotham would, but what he really wants is to be with his daughter again, and he now has the perfect way to bypass the restraining order against him by his ex-wife. ''And'' he can now outwit Batman along the way.

* SeeTheInvisible: During their first encounter, Batman throws paint onto Lloyd to make him visible, but Lloyd's suit has the ability to eliminate the paint covering him. For the final confrontation, Batman has better luck when he breaks open a nearby water tower, the resulting shower revealing Lloyd's position without any way for Llyod to prevent it.

* FlawedPrototype: The invisibility cloth bends light instead of reflecting it when an electric current is run through it, turning it and everything it covers invisible. In the process however, the plastic it's bonded with becomes toxic and thus too dangerous to use. It's never explained why the material was abandoned rather than being used for objects, like the car Ventrix uses, though it's likely even that could still be risky.
